graphtest.cpp
来自「包含各种测试,查找和算法等代码,如冒泡算法,树的遍历,链表,队列,堆栈等」· C++ 代码 · 共 22 行
CPP
22 行
typedef char VerT;
typedef char datatype;
#include "AdjMWGraph.h"
#include "Prim.h"
#include "GraphLib.h"
void main(void)
{
AdjMWGraph g;
char a[] = {'A','B','C','D','E','F','G'};
RowColWeight rcw[] = {{0,1,50},{1,0,50},{0,2,60},{2,0,60},{1,3,65},{3,1,65},
{1,4,40},{4,1,40},{2,3,52},{3,2,52},{2,6,45},{6,2,45},{3,4,50},{4,3,50},
{3,5,30,},{5,3,30},{3,6,42},{6,3,42},{4,5,70},{5,4,70}};
int n = 7, e = 20;
CreatGraph(g, a, n, rcw, e);
int m = g.NumOfVertices();
MinSpanTree *closeVertex = new MinSpanTree[m];
Prim(g, closeVertex);
}
⌨️ 快捷键说明
复制代码Ctrl + C
搜索代码Ctrl + F
全屏模式F11
增大字号Ctrl + =
减小字号Ctrl + -
显示快捷键?